    According to media reports, digital postpress equipment manufacturer Highcon Systems is up for sale. A court in Israel where Highcon is headquartered has appointed two temporary trustees, who have now launched a formal sale process. Formal offers to either buy Highcon’s assets or its business must be submitted by April 27. For more information, click here. The company had recently filed for creditor protection.

    In May 2024, Simpson Print in Bloomingdale, Ont., appointed Alec Couckuyt, an industry veteran with more than 30 years of professional experience, as interim company president and COO. Carla Johanns, who was the president, became the company’s CEO.
